Air Duct Cleaning and Its Effect on Indoor Air Quality

Air ducts act as the lungs of your home. When they are contaminated, every breath you take indoors is affected.

How Pollutants Build Up Inside Ductwork

Over the years, ducts collect dust, construction debris, insulation particles, and outdoor pollutants that enter through vents and small leaks. In Southern California, wildfire smoke residue and fine outdoor particles can also accumulate inside the system.

Without professional air duct cleaning, these contaminants are continuously redistributed throughout your living spaces, lowering overall air quality.

Why HVAC Filters Alone Are Not Enough

While filters help trap larger particles, they cannot stop buildup inside the duct system itself. Once debris settles inside the ducts, it remains there until properly removed by professional equipment and trained HVAC technicians.

How Dirty Ducts Affect HVAC Performance and Comfort

Beyond health concerns, dirty ductwork places unnecessary strain on your HVAC system.

Reduced Airflow and System Efficiency

When ducts are clogged with debris, airflow becomes restricted. This forces your system to work harder to maintain comfortable temperatures, increasing energy usage and wear on components.

Regular air duct cleaning supports efficient airflow and helps maintain consistent comfort throughout the home.

Odors That Spread Through the House

Musty or stale odors often originate inside contaminated ducts. Each time the system turns on, those smells circulate through every room, making the home feel less fresh despite cleaning efforts.

Air Duct Cleaning FAQs

How often should air ducts be cleaned?
Most homes benefit from professional air duct cleaning every 3–5 years, or sooner if allergies, pets, or renovations are involved.

Can air duct cleaning really improve health?
Yes. Removing accumulated allergens and contaminants can significantly improve indoor air quality and reduce respiratory irritation.
